I've been mulling over ways to get a Smith/Approval method into a somewhat
practical form, and have taken some cues from Jameson Quinn's Vote-321.

Vote-321 is a pretty method, with a lot of strategy resistance, and if it
were among the options for a new voting system (with no Condorcet method
available), I would choose it immediately.

However, I have a few issues with it: vulnerability to cloning; lack of
expression; and what I consider a too-small provisional subset. The latter
is more of a psychological / media problem, and what I mean by "too-small"
is that if only the top three first-place candidates make it past the first
pass, public attention could be excessively focused on the front-runners at
the cost of addressing issues raised by less popular candidates. But the
too-small subset is also what enables Vote-321's vulnerability to cloning.
By including at least one or two more candidates in the first pass of
candidate reduction, cloning risk is reduced.

Following is what I call the *High 5 *method for three or more candidates:

Ballot Expression:
I prefer a 6 slot ranked ballot, equal-ranking and gaps allowed, with the
rank/tiers named as follows:

Tier Name

Approval Status

Description

A

Approved

Most Preferred / Best / Favorite

B

Approved

Good

C

Approved

OK / Acceptable

D

Disapproved

Not Preferred, but would be in their coalition (i.e. Compromise)

E

Disapproved

Mostly Unacceptable but Lesser Evil

Reject

Dispapproved

Completely unacceptable

Summarized, there are 3 approved ranks (Most Preferred, Good, OK), 2
disapproved ranks (compromise, lesser of two evils), and Reject. Blank
ballots are counted as rejection.

Tabulation:

 - Total most-preferred votes per candidate (i.e. "A" votes).
 - Approval / Disapproval totals per candidate
 - Pairwise preference array
 - Optional:
    - Tied-Approval pairwise
    - Tied-Disapproval (above reject) pairwise
    - Approved vs Disapproved/Reject pairwise

First-pass subset:

 - *Top 5 candidates by most-preferred votes*

Procedure:

 - Of the top 5 most-preferred candidates are found, drop the
 least-approved candidate.
 - Among the remaining candidates, use the pairwise preference array to
 find the Smith Set
 - If more than one candidate is in the Smith Set, pick the most approved
 member of the set as the winner.

If you start with 3 candidates, this method reduces to top-two approval.

Starting with 4 candidates, this method reduces to sorting the candidates
by Approval and doing a top-three tournament: the winner is the pairwise
winner of A1 versus (the pairwise winner of A2 versus A3).

For 5 or more candidates, the method has a very high probability of finding
the CW (if one exists) among the top five favorites, while falling back to
approval in the event of a cycle among the four most-approved of those top
five.

In a "jungle-primary" type of situation (though no primary is necessary),
media attention would be given to at least the top 5 candidates instead of
just the top two, ensuring attention to a range of viewpoints. And in the
event of a large number of candidates, it would not be necessary to
tabulate pairwise preferences for more than 7 or 8 top-first-ranked
candidates as determined by pre-election polling, reducing tabulation
complexity while retaining summability.

Using most-preferred votes for the first pass has a slight anti-cloning
effect, as a preference ballot would lead to a tendency toward vote
splitting if one faction has too many candidates. The anti-cloning pressure
is greater than in Vote-321 because of the larger range of expression.

Finally, the Smith//Approval method, when combined with the explicit
approval cutoff ballot, allows enough strategy to reduce burial incentive.

I'm calling this "High 5" voting because it's descriptive of both the
ranking method and the top-five most preferred first-level truncation, and
it's easier to remember than Smith//Approval.

One reason for limiting ranking to just 3 "choice" levels is the issue
of "ballot real estate."  Specifically, more choice levels take up more
ballot space.  That's a big issue in U.S. elections where there are so
many election contests.

Otherwise, when there are more than 3 candidates, the number of choice
columns interacts with the issue of "overvotes."

It's the FairVote organization that promotes the myth that IRV cannot
handle "overvotes."

Apparently FairVote does this to allow using old data from Australian
elections to certify new or revised IRV software.

Australia previously, before machine counting of ballots became
available, counted their ranked-choice paper ballots manually, by
stacking ballots in piles.  (That's what I've read.)

To speed up that manual counting, apparently Australia adopted the
shortcut of stacking ballots according to which candidate is highest
ranked after removing eliminated candidates.

That shortcut means that during each counting round only a single stack
of ballots needs to be looked at, and sorted, based on which candidate
has become the newly highest-ranked candidate (after the latest
elimination).

An important part of this shortcut is to reject/dismiss/ignore any
ballot when there is no longer just one highest-ranked candidate.
That's probably when the term "overvote" appeared.

In turn, this is why FairVote promotes the myth that when there are only
three "choice" columns each choice column can have only one mark.

If there are only three choice columns and a voter wants to indicate
that one particular candidate is worse than all other candidates, and
there are 5 or more candidates, all but the most-disliked candidate need
to be ranked at choice levels "first," "second," and "third."

Now that election officials in the United States and Australia count
paper ballots using machines that read ballots, it's time to at least
question this legacy limitation of not allowing "overvotes."  And
hopefully we can soon abandon this legacy limitation.

For clarification, in Australia a voter writes a number inside a box
located next to each candidate's name.  Software can recognize those
handwritten numbers as reliably as a person, yet much faster.  When
there is uncertainty a photographic image of the ballot can be displayed
on multiple computer screens for verification from several humans.

This limitation of not ranking more than one candidate at the same
choice level is due to a lack of ballot data (including results) against
which new software can be verified.

It's time to end this ridiculous limitation.

Part of my frustration comes from the fact that Portland Oregon recently
adopted counting rules that are even worse than just ignoring ballots
with "overvotes."

With "advice" from the FairVote-controlled "Ranked Choice Voting
Resource Center" the Portland election officials chose to skip over
overvotes instead of dismissing the remainder of the ballot.

This means a voter who ranks candidates A and B as their "second choice"
and candidate C as their "third choice" will get their ballot counted as
support for candidate C even if candidates A and B have not been
eliminated.  Yet ranking candidate C higher than A and B is exactly the
opposite(!) of what the voter clearly intended!

As a reminder there is a simple way to correctly count such "overvotes."
Just pair up the ballot with equivalent similar ballots during that
counting round.  Specifically, if two ballots rank candidates A and B as
equally preferred, one of those ballots goes to support candidate A and
the other ballot goes to support candidate B (during this counting round).

Now that we have machines and software to handle the correct counting of
"overvotes," this extra "effort" does not impose any significant delay,
or any significant increase in electricity to power the computer for a
few extra milliseconds.  It does require extra effort from the
programmer who writes the code, but that just involves extra effort from
one person for a few hours.  (And if they don't know how to write that
code they can copy from open-source software that correctly does this
counting.)

To repeat, the only reason for the legacy of dismissing "overvotes" is
that we lack certified ballot data against which to certify upgraded
software.

Allowing overvotes will make it possible to meaningfully rank more than
6 candidates using only 5 or 6 choice columns.

(A complication is whether an unranked candidate is ranked at the bottom
printed choice level, or lower than all ranked candidates.  And this
interacts with the complication of how to rank a candidate who is a
write-in candidate on someone else's ballot.)

Limiting ranked choice ballots to 6 choice columns is reasonable, even
when the election contest has 10 or more candidates.  But doing so does
require correctly counting 2 or more candidates at the same "choice" level.

For those who don't know, here in Oregon a group of election-method
reformers in the city of Eugene are strongly pushing STAR voting, with
lots of financial assistance.

One of their two valid criticisms of IRV is that current versions of IRV
software do not allow giving the same preference level to two or more
candidates.  They push STAR voting by saying STAR ballots do allow this
kind of marking.  And they point to "spoiled ballots" in real IRV
elections as evidence of the importance of this issue (even though an
overvote is just one way in which a ranked choice ballot can be
categorized as "spoiled").

If the FairVote organization were more honest about the importance of
being able to rank multiple candidates at the same preference level, the
fans of STAR voting would not have been able to push IRV fans into
becoming STAR fans.
